Output 17f851ceda09a617bfff1431fe7a7c01ca8cee9024b15df7a98c39eb20eed59b:0

value
246989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9a017d8c7fd45ab63ec6b1663b35c0b51498f08 OP_EQUAL
address
3NzK9hz1oMwrfsEo2M7CJ3NwWruvAe3htL
transaction
17f851ceda09a617bfff1431fe7a7c01ca8cee9024b15df7a98c39eb20eed59b
spent
true